Concan the Kyrie Warrior
When the Valkyrie rose and war broke out across Valhalla, the Kyrie warrior Concan watched from his keep with concern, but did not intervene. His castle in the northern reaches of Laur, where snowy cliffs towered over icy shores, had remained a place of solace for decades. He was visited by both Jandar and Utgar in those days.
“Pledge your service to me, and all of Laur will be yours to rule,” Utgar had said. “You will have Bleakwoode’s might.”
“Utgar is a threat that could overwhelm all of Valhalla if we do not stop him, and I need your help, friend,” Jandar had said. “Nastralund is in need of your vigilance.”
Concan did not agree to either. His castle held a powerful secret—one of the very Wellsprings that Jandar and Utgar both sought—and he believed that both Valkyrie would say anything in order to have it under their sway. Ultimately, though, his friend Raelin convinced him that Jandar’s intentions were pure, and for the decade that followed, Concan’s castle became a pivotal objective in the war between Jandar and Utgar.
But much has changed. Utgar is gone, and in his wake there is Loviatäk, a leader from Utgar’s ranks who promises a new era for Utgar’s people and all those he has summoned. And although Concan is skeptical about this, Raelin has asked him to trust her one more time—trust that Utgar’s people can still be led in a direction that would benefit all of Valhalla.
To this end, Concan has become an important peacemaker within this New Alliance, traveling between Jandar’s and Utgar’s camps. It helps, he thinks, that there are other forces which they must now band together against. But when the fighting is over, will those who defended Jandar’s realms and those who surged to conquer them under Utgar have anything in common? Concan hopes so, or else the next era of war will harbor only deeper hatred and betrayal.
